Στο επόμενο άρθρο θα ρίξουμε μια ματιά στο Apache NetBeans 12.1. Το Apache Software Foundation κυκλοφόρησε τη νέα έκδοση του ολοκληρωμένου περιβάλλοντος ανάπτυξης. Στις ακόλουθες γραμμές θα δούμε μερικά από τα νέα και θα δούμε επίσης πώς να το εγκαταστήσουμε στο Ubuntu 20.04.
Πρώτα απ 'όλα, είναι απαραίτητο να το εξηγήσουμε αυτό Το Netbeans είναι ένα δωρεάν, ολοκληρωμένο περιβάλλον ανάπτυξης. Έχει δημιουργηθεί κυρίως για τη γλώσσα προγραμματισμού Java και έχει επίσης σημαντικό αριθμό ενοτήτων για να την επεκτείνει και να την κάνει πιο ολοκληρωμένη. Το NetBeans είναι ένα πολύ επιτυχημένο έργο ανοιχτού κώδικα, με μεγάλη βάση χρηστών και μια συνεχώς αναπτυσσόμενη κοινότητα.
Για όσους δεν είναι εξοικειωμένοι με αυτό το IDE, πρέπει να το γνωρίζετε προσφέρει υποστήριξη για γλώσσες προγραμματισμού Java SE, Java EE, PHP, JavaScript και Groovy. Εκτός από τις δυνατότητές του, υπάρχει ένα σύστημα σχεδίασης που βασίζεται σε Ant, έλεγχος έκδοσης και refactoring.
Σε αυτήν τη νέα έκδοση, ο Οργανισμός Apache Software Foundation κυκλοφόρησε τη νέα έκδοση του ολοκληρωμένου περιβάλλοντος ανάπτυξης, στο οποίο Μερικές βελτιώσεις υποστήριξης έχουν προστεθεί για C / C ++, Java, PHP και HTML.
Τι νέο υπάρχει στο Apache NetBeans 12.1
Αυτή η νέα έκδοση του IDE Δεν περιλαμβάνει σημαντικές αλλαγές, αλλά περιλαμβάνει βελτιώσεις σε ορισμένες πτυχές των γλωσσών προγραμματισμού που παραδέχεται. Μεταξύ αυτών μπορούμε να βρούμε:
- Αυτή η νέα έκδοση που κυκλοφόρησε προσθέτει περιορισμένη υποστήριξη για γλώσσες C / C ++, το οποίο εξακολουθεί να υστερεί σε σχέση με τα πρόσθετα ανάπτυξης C / C ++ που είχαν κυκλοφορήσει προηγουμένως για το NetBeans 8.2
- Για ανάπτυξη C / C ++, παρέχεται υποστήριξη για τα απλούστερα έργα. Αυτό επιτρέπει τη σύνταξη και εκτέλεση εντολών, την επισήμανση σύνταξης με γραμματικές TextMate και τον εντοπισμό σφαλμάτων με το gdb.
- La ολοκλήρωση κώδικα και άλλες λειτουργίες επεξεργασίας εφαρμόστηκαν με πρόσβαση στο πρωτόκολλο διακομιστή γλώσσας (CCLS) LSP, το οποίο ο χρήστης πρέπει να εκτελεί ανεξάρτητα.
- Μια άλλη προστιθέμενη αλλαγή ήταν η υποστήριξη πλατφόρμας Τζακάρτα ΕΕ 8, που αντικατέστησε το Java EE (Πλατφόρμα Java, Enterprise Edition).
- Στο NetBeans 12.1, ο ενσωματωμένος μεταγλωττιστής Java nb-javac του NetBeans (τροποποιήθηκε από javac) μεταφράστηκε για χρήση Java 14.
- Για το Java SE, είναι ενεργοποιημένη η υποστήριξη για το σύστημα κατασκευής Gradle.
- Για PHP έχουν προστεθεί νέες ενέργειες στο μενού Composer για ενημέρωση του αυτόματου φορτωτή και εκτέλεση σεναρίων. Στο πρόγραμμα εντοπισμού σφαλμάτων, αντί για 0 και 1 στις τιμές Boolean των μεταβλητών, εμφανίζονται ως ψευδείς και αληθείς. Περιλαμβάνει επίσης βελτιωμένα εργαλεία για ανάλυση κώδικα.
- Για HTML, το στοιχείο επικύρωσης σήμανσης έχει ενημερωθεί (επικυρωτής.jar). Περιλαμβάνει υποστήριξη για την ολοκλήρωση προτύπων. Προστέθηκε υποστήριξη για ολοκλήρωση κώδικα και επισήμανση σύνταξης για κατασκευές.
- Οι επιλογές μορφοποίησης για «Καρτέλες και εσοχές» έχουν προταθεί στο CSS για τον έλεγχο της εσοχής και της χρήσης καρτελών ή κενών.
- Στην αρχή, εντοπίστε το JDK που είναι εγκατεστημένο σε Gnu / Linux και macOS χρησιμοποιώντας την εργαλειοθήκη sdkman.
Για περισσότερες πληροφορίες σχετικά με αυτήν την έκδοση του NetBeans, οι χρήστες μπορούν συμβουλευτείτε το σημείωση έκδοσης.
Εγκαταστήστε το NetBeans 12.1
Εάν θέλετε να χρησιμοποιήσετε αυτήν τη νέα έκδοση του NetBeans, πρέπει να ειπωθεί ότι τουλάχιστον πρέπει να έχουμε τουλάχιστον Java έκδοση 8 του Oracle u Άνοιγμα JDK v8 εγκατεστημένο στο σύστημά μας και Apache Ant 1.10 ή υψηλότερη.
Πώς να τραβήξετε
να εγκαταστήστε το Netbeans έκδοση 12.1 ως πακέτο snap στο σύστημά μας Ubuntu, θα πρέπει να ανοίξουμε ένα τερματικό (Ctrl + Alt + T) και να χρησιμοποιήσουμε την ακόλουθη εντολή εγκατάστασης:
sudo snap install netbeans --classic
Μετά την εγκατάσταση, μπορούμε εκκινήστε το Apache Netbeans χρησιμοποιώντας το πρόγραμμα εκκίνησης προγραμμάτων που θα βρούμε στο σύστημά μας:
Καταργήστε την εγκατάσταση
να απεγκαταστήστε το πακέτο snap Netbans 12.1 από το σύστημά μας μπορούμε να χρησιμοποιήσουμε την εντολή:
sudo snap remove netbeans
Με πρόγραμμα εγκατάστασης
Ένας άλλος τρόπος για να εγκαταστήσετε αυτό το πρόγραμμα στον υπολογιστή μας θα είναι χρησιμοποιώντας το πρόγραμμα εγκατάστασης μπορούμε λήψη από τον ιστότοπο του σχεδίου. Για να λάβουμε αυτό το πακέτο θα έχουμε επίσης τη δυνατότητα να χρησιμοποιήσουμε το εργαλείο wget από το τερματικό (Ctrl + Alt + T) ως εξής:
wget -c https://downloads.apache.org/netbeans/netbeans/12.1/Apache-NetBeans-12.1-bin-linux-x64.sh
Μόλις ολοκληρωθεί η λήψη, θα το κάνουμε χρησιμοποιήστε την ακόλουθη εντολή για να δώσετε δικαιώματα εκτέλεσης στο ληφθέν αρχείο:
sudo chmod +x Apache-NetBeans-12.0-bin-linux-x64.sh
Τώρα μπορούμε εκτελέστε το αρχείο με την εντολή:
./Apache-NetBeans-12.0-bin-linux-x64.sh
Αυτή η εντολή θα ξεκινήσει το γραφικό πρόγραμμα εγκατάστασης Netbeans.
Καταργήστε την εγκατάσταση
Μπορούμε αφαιρέστε αυτό το εργαλείο από την ομάδα μας εκτελώντας στο τερματικό (Ctrl + Alt + T) την εντολή:
./$HOME/netbeans-12.1/uninstall.sh
Όπως ο Flatpak
Εάν θέλουμε να εγκαταστήσουμε αυτό το IDE ως πακέτο Flatpak, Πρέπει να ειπωθεί ότι σήμερα η έκδοση που θα εγκατασταθεί θα είναι 12, δεν θα έχουμε περισσότερα από ενεργοποιήστε αυτήν την τεχνολογία στο Ubuntu 20.04.
Όταν μπορούμε να εγκαταστήσουμε αυτόν τον τύπο πακέτου στο σύστημά μας, σε ένα τερματικό (Ctrl + Alt + T) μπορούμε εκκινήστε την εγκατάσταση του Netbeans 12.0 χρησιμοποιώντας την ακόλουθη εντολή:
flatpak install --user https://flathub.org/repo/appstream/org.apache.netbeans.flatpakref
Καταργήστε την εγκατάσταση
Εάν είναι απαραίτητο, θέλουμε απεγκαταστήστε το Netbeans από τον υπολογιστή μας, θα πρέπει να ανοίξουμε μόνο ένα τερματικό (Ctrl + Alt + T) και να χρησιμοποιήσουμε αυτήν την άλλη εντολή:
flatpak --user uninstall org.apache.netbeans
Για περισσότερες πληροφορίες σχετικά με αυτό το πρόγραμμα, οι χρήστες μπορούν συμβουλευτείτε το Wiki o τεκμηρίωσης προσφέρεται στον ιστότοπο του έργου.
Γεια σας, έχω apache netbeans 12.1 στο οποίο προσπαθώ να εγκαταστήσω το java openGl, το οποίο δεν λειτούργησε για μένα αφού έχω ήδη δοκιμάσει με πολλούς τρόπους, προσπάθησα να το εγκαταστήσω σε έκλειψη με τον ίδιο τρόπο και δεν λειτουργεί, αν μπορούσατε δώσε μου κάποια βοήθεια θα ήμουν πολύ ευγνώμων, καθώς είμαι ήδη πολύ σύντομος χρόνος στην παράδοση ενός έργου
Γεια σας. Με ποιους τρόπους προσπαθήσατε να το εγκαταστήσετε;